The production of Peptide Sciences Semaglutide follows a multi-step process that emphasizes precision and quality assurance. Each batch undergoes stringent controls to meet the demands of professional lab formulation and cosmetic ingredient sourcing.
Manufacturing begins with solid-phase peptide synthesis (SPPS) using Fmoc chemistry, which allows for precise amino acid coupling and minimal side reactions. This is followed by cleavage and deprotection steps that remove protecting groups without damaging the peptide backbone. The crude product then undergoes preparative HPLC purification to achieve the target purity of ≥99.0%.
Quality control includes multiple verification stages. Each batch is tested for peptide content via UV spectrophotometry, purity via analytical HPLC, and identity via mass spectrometry. Additionally, endotoxin levels are kept below 1.0 EU/mg, and microbial limits comply with USP <61> standards for non-sterile substances.
